Output 95b30ef9758730c6faac87001add50f13b1ae71989ac2469bbc2a19639b122b8:0

value
9589841296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2268bd3b338659760f74ddc758980e71ed1fa027 OP_EQUAL
address
34pxNULSw6cPLP44gYe6dg8hQAiRsdN9Xe
transaction
95b30ef9758730c6faac87001add50f13b1ae71989ac2469bbc2a19639b122b8
spent
true